going to the 4650 would have little impact and the 4670 is not a major step up either. I have owned both the 8600GT and 4670. What is the rest of the specs on your PC like CPU and RAM? Native monitor resolution. What games are you playing and what would you like to improve?

Hi ct1615,

Here is the system summary, I run some simulators which slow down the display to 3-5 fps sometimes.

Mainboard : Gigabyte M61VME-S2
Chipset : nVidia 6100V
Processor : AMD Athlon 64 X2 3600+ @ 2000 MHz
Physical Memory : 4096 MB (2 x 2048 DDR2-SDRAM )
Video Card : NVIDIA GeForce 8600 GT
Hard Disk : ST380815AS (80 GB)
DVD-Rom Drive : TSSTcorp CDDVDW SH-S203N
Monitor Type : LG Electronics L1752TX - 17 inches
Operating System : Microsoft Windows XP Professional 5.01.2600 Service Pack 3
DirectX : Version 9.0c (May 2009)
Graphics card Master

i would upgrade your CPU first, it is most likely what is killing your FPS
http://www.gigabyte.us/Support/Motherboard/CPUSupport_M...

the Athlon x 2 6000 is selling for $55 on newegg, looks like your board can support certain Phenom II if you want to spend more

for your monitor, a 4670 is fine but a 9600GT would be better. You may need to upgrade your PSU, I do not see it listed.

also, 80GB HD is rather small. You can get a 500GB for $55.
